Understanding GLP-1 and GIP Agonists

Before diving into the specifics of each medication, it’s essential to understand the biological pathways they target.

  • GLP-1 (Glucagon-like Peptide-1): This is a natural hormone produced in the gut that plays a key role in regulating blood sugar and appetite. GLP-1 agonists mimic the action of this hormone, leading to several beneficial effects:
    • Increased Satiety: They signal to the brain that you’re full, reducing hunger and calorie intake.
    • Delayed Gastric Emptying: Food stays in your stomach longer, contributing to a feeling of fullness.
    • Insulin Secretion: They stimulate insulin release in a glucose-dependent manner, helping to control blood sugar.
  • GIP (Glucose-dependent Insulinotropic Polypeptide): Another gut hormone, GIP also contributes to blood sugar regulation and energy balance. While its exact role in weight loss is still being fully elucidated, GIP receptor activation appears to synergize with GLP-1, potentially leading to enhanced effects on satiety and metabolism.

Semaglutide: The Established GLP-1 Pioneer

Semaglutide is a well-known GLP-1 receptor agonist, approved under brand names like Ozempic (for type 2 diabetes) and Wegovy (specifically for chronic weight management). It has revolutionized the approach to treating obesity.

How Semaglutide Aids Fat Loss

By mimicking GLP-1, Semaglutide effectively reduces appetite, increases feelings of fullness, and slows digestion. This combination leads to a significant reduction in calorie intake, which is the primary driver of weight loss.

Clinical Efficacy for Fat Loss

Clinical trials, most notably the STEP (Semaglutide Treatment Effect in People with Obesity) program, have demonstrated impressive results. Participants receiving Semaglutide (2.4 mg weekly) achieved an average body weight reduction of approximately 15-17% over 68 weeks, significantly more than placebo groups. This weight loss primarily consists of fat mass.

Muscle Protection with Semaglutide

While Semaglutide is highly effective for fat loss, any substantial weight loss, regardless of the method, carries a risk of losing some lean muscle mass alongside fat. Studies have shown that while the majority of weight lost on Semaglutide is fat, a proportion (typically around 25-35%) can be lean mass. This is not unique to Semaglutide but is a general physiological response to calorie restriction.

Tirzepatide: The Dual-Action Innovator

Tirzepatide is a newer medication, approved under brand names like Mounjaro (for type 2 diabetes) and Zepbound (for chronic weight management). What sets Tirzepatide apart is its unique dual-agonist action, targeting both GLP-1 and GIP receptors.

How Tirzepatide Aids Fat Loss

By activating both GLP-1 and GIP receptors, Tirzepatide offers a more comprehensive approach to appetite suppression and metabolic regulation. The synergistic effect of these two pathways appears to lead to even greater reductions in food intake and improvements in insulin sensitivity compared to GLP-1 agonism alone.

Clinical Efficacy for Fat Loss

The SURMOUNT clinical trial program for Tirzepatide has shown remarkable results. In SURMOUNT-1, participants receiving the highest dose of Tirzepatide (15 mg weekly) achieved an average body weight reduction of approximately 20-22.5% over 72 weeks, with some individuals losing over 25% of their initial body weight. These results often surpass those seen with Semaglutide in separate trials, and in head-to-head comparisons, Tirzepatide has generally demonstrated superior weight loss.

Muscle Protection with Tirzepatide

Similar to Semaglutide, weight loss with Tirzepatide is predominantly fat mass. However, some studies have suggested a potentially favorable lean mass preservation ratio with Tirzepatide compared to other weight loss interventions. While significant fat loss will always come with some degree of lean mass loss, the dual mechanism of Tirzepatide might offer a slight edge in maintaining a healthier body composition. Nonetheless, proactive strategies for muscle protection remain crucial.

Tirzepatide vs. Semaglutide: A Head-to-Head Comparison

Here’s a quick summary of their key differences and similarities:

  • Mechanism of Action:
    • Semaglutide: GLP-1 receptor agonist.
    • Tirzepatide: Dual GLP-1 and GIP receptor agonist.
  • Efficacy for Weight Loss:
    • Tirzepatide has generally demonstrated greater average weight loss percentages in clinical trials compared to Semaglutide.
  • Side Effects:
    • Both medications share similar gastrointestinal side effects, including nausea, vomiting, diarrhea, and constipation. These are typically mild to moderate and tend to decrease over time as the body adjusts.
  • Administration:
    • Both are administered via weekly subcutaneous injections.
  • Muscle Preservation:
    • Both primarily lead to fat loss, but some lean mass loss is expected with significant weight reduction. Some data suggests Tirzepatide might offer a slightly better lean mass preservation profile, but robust comparisons are ongoing.

The Crucial Role of Muscle Protection in Weight Loss

Regardless of which medication you or your healthcare provider choose, actively working to protect muscle mass during weight loss is paramount. Here’s why:

  • Metabolic Health: Muscle is metabolically active tissue. Preserving it helps maintain a higher resting metabolic rate, making it easier to sustain weight loss long-term.
  • Strength and Functionality: Adequate muscle mass is essential for daily activities, physical performance, and overall quality of life.
  • Body Composition: Losing fat while retaining muscle leads to a more toned and desirable physique.
